Around an hour passed and everyone had gotten their food and we were getting ready to do the baby reveal.
Cameron had everyone except Ethan and I stand against the fence while him and I were stood in front of them all.
She handed out around ten small tubes that were filled with colored powder-obviously we didn't know what was inside.
The anticipation was getting to me, I just wanted to know what gender our little one was.
Cameron was frantically running back and forth from the house to the backyard. She wanted this to be perfect for us.
I turned to Ethan and put my hand on his chest. I looked straight up at him while he put his hand on my lower back.
"Are you nervous?" He smiled at me.
"I'm just excited." I rested my head on his chest. I heard him lightly chuckle and kiss the top of my head before Cameron came back out of the house.
"I think we're ready!" Cameron stood right by us and smiled. I pulled away from Ethan and held his hand.
All of our guests began to quiet down and Cameron clapped her hands together.
"When everyone started to come in, I asked everyone what they thought the gender was gonna be. And to my surprise, the split was right down the middle. Exactly half think it's going to be a girl and half thinks it's going to be a baby boy."
"Yeah, baby boy!" Ethan yelled and put his fist up in the air. I rolled my eyes and laughed.
"Now's your last chance to change your mind about the gender." She looked to both of us and raised her eyebrow.
"Nope, it's a girl." I said confidently.
"You keep thinking that." Ethan put his hand on my back. Our guests laughed at our jokeful argument.

"Everyone ready?" Cameron looked at us first and then the guests. Everyone nodded their heads.
I looked over at Ethan and he squeezed my hand tight.
"THREE."
My stomach was churning, butterflies were forming deep down.
"TWO."
Was it going to be a girl or a boy? I've always wanted a little girl, but of course I'd still love the kid if it was a boy. I just want Ethan and I to love this kid no matter what.
"ONE."
It's time.
Everyone twisted the tubes at once and colorful powder flew into the air. I covered my mouth when I saw it. I turned to Ethan and his jaw was dropped as well.
Pink AND blue powder was in the air, all over us. Two colors. Not one, but two.
"Are we having twins?" I mumbled through my hand over my mouth and looked at Ethan. He didn't know so we both looked at Cameron and she was smiling.
"Congratulations!" She nodded and smiled.
"Oh my god." I whispered and turned back to Ethan.
"Twins!" He said and pulled me quickly into his arms. He held me so tight and swayed us back and forth.
A tear fell down my cheek, it was just so overwhelming.
We're having twin babies. One girl and one boy, it was perfect.
Matt and Riley walked up to us and congratulated us. I gave them each a hug and couldn't stop smiling.
"Ahh!" I wiped a tear off of my cheek while pulling away from Riley's hug. "Two babies." I nodded.
"This is crazy!" Riley picked up Dre from the ground who was covered in colored powder. "No, don't eat that Dre." She stopped her son from eating the powder off of his shirt.

I lightly laughed and Cameron came over to Ethan and I.
"How is this possible?" I asked. "Wouldn't the doctor have told us that there are two heartbeats?"
"You said you wanted it to be a surprise!"
I was in total shock. I looked up at Ethan and I'm sure he was just as overwhelmed as I was.
"Holy shit." He whispered and ran his hand through his hair.
- - -
Hours past since we found that we are going to have twins!! All of our guests left and our entire property was cleared of leftover garbage. Cameron offered to help clear the backyard with us before she left.
I was seated on our couch with my legs propped up on the coffee table. I leaned back on a couple pillows while the TV was quietly playing.
Ethan finally walked over to the couch and laid on his stomach, looking at me. He placed his hand on my belly and gently rubbed with his thumb.
"I've been terrified to have a baby for years and now we're having two." I said. "I don't know how this is possible."
Ethan looked up at me and smiled. "You're so fucking strong."
I placed my hand on his head and lightly smiled. I ran my fingers through his hair.
He looked back at my belly and rested his head on a pillow that was right beside me.
I leaned back a little bit more on the couch and closed my eyes. It was soothing to be in a cozy room with my husband gently running his thumb over my belly that's growing our two babies.
"I love you." I whispered. He pressed his lips on my belly, over my shirt which made me smile.
